Pest control is the process of managing and controlling unwanted pests, such as insects, rodents, and other animals, in order to protect human health, property, and the environment. Pest control in Plant City, Florida, is particularly important due to the city’s warm climate and abundance of vegetation, which can provide a favorable environment for pests to thrive.
Effective pest control in Plant City requires a comprehensive approach that involves identifying the type of pest, determining the extent of the infestation, and selecting the most appropriate control methods. This may include using chemical or non-chemical treatments, such as traps, baits, or exclusion methods. Regular monitoring and follow-up treatments are also crucial to prevent pests from re-infesting the property.
Professional pest control services can provide a safe and effective solution for managing pests in Plant City. These services typically involve thorough inspections, customized treatment plans, and ongoing monitoring to ensure the long-term control of pests.

Identification
In the context of pest control in Plant City, correctly identifying the type of pest is paramount for effective control. Different pests have unique characteristics, behaviors, and vulnerabilities, and the most appropriate control methods vary depending on the species. Accurate identification allows pest control professionals to:
- Target the right treatment: Different pests require different control methods. For example, chemical treatments may be effective for certain insects, while physical traps may be more suitable for rodents.
- Prevent unnecessary treatments: Misidentifying a pest can lead to ineffective or even harmful treatments. For instance, using insecticides to control a spider infestation may not be effective, as spiders are not insects.
- Address the root cause: Identifying the type of pest provides insights into its behavior and potential entry points. This helps pest control professionals develop long-term solutions to prevent future infestations.
- Protect the environment: Using targeted treatments specific to the pest helps minimize the impact on beneficial insects and the environment.
Overall, accurate identification is the cornerstone of effective pest control in Plant City. It ensures that the most appropriate control methods are used, preventing unnecessary treatments, addressing the root cause of infestations, and protecting the environment.

Treatment
In the context of pest control in Plant City, selecting the appropriate treatment method is crucial for effective and environmentally responsible pest management. Pest control professionals assess the specific needs of each property and the type of pest infestation to determine the most suitable approach.
- Chemical treatments: Chemical treatments involve the use of pesticides or insecticides to eliminate or control pests. These methods can be effective in quickly reducing pest populations, but they also carry potential risks to human health and the environment if not used properly.
- Non-chemical treatments: Non-chemical treatments offer a more environmentally friendly approach to pest control. These methods may include physical barriers, traps, or biological controls, such as introducing natural predators or using pheromones to disrupt pest mating patterns.
The choice between chemical and non-chemical treatments depends on several factors, including the severity of the infestation, the target pests, and the specific needs of the property. Pest control professionals in Plant City are trained to evaluate these factors and recommend the most appropriate treatment plan, ensuring effective pest control while minimizing risks to human health and the environment.

Prevention
In the context of pest control in Plant City, prevention plays a vital role in reducing pest attraction and minimizing the need for chemical treatments. Effective prevention strategies involve identifying and addressing potential entry points and maintaining a clean and pest-unfriendly environment.
Sealing entry points, such as cracks, gaps, and holes around windows, doors, pipes, and vents, helps prevent pests from entering the property in the first place. This simple but crucial step can significantly reduce the risk of infestations by eliminating potential access points.
Maintaining a clean environment is equally important in pest prevention. Regularly removing food debris, garbage, and clutter reduces sources of attraction for pests. Proper storage of food and pet supplies in sealed containers further minimizes the availability of food sources.
By implementing these preventative measures, homeowners and businesses in Plant City can significantly reduce the likelihood of pest infestations. Prevention is not only cost-effective but also environmentally friendly, as it minimizes the reliance on chemical treatments.

Question 1: What are the most common pests in Plant City?
Plant City’s warm climate and abundant vegetation attract various pests, including ants, termites, rodents, cockroaches, and mosquitoes. Identifying the specific type of pest is crucial for effective control.
Question 2: How can I prevent pests from entering my home or business?
Implement preventative measures such as sealing entry points around windows, doors, pipes, and vents. Regularly remove food debris and clutter to eliminate potential attractants. Proper storage of food and pet supplies in sealed containers further minimizes the risk of infestations.
Question 3: What is the best way to control pests without using harsh chemicals?
Non-chemical pest control methods include physical barriers, traps, and biological controls. These methods offer a more environmentally friendly approach and can be effective in many situations. Consulting with a licensed pest control professional can help determine the most appropriate non-chemical solution.
Question 4: How often should I have my home or business inspected for pests?
Regular inspections are crucial for early detection and prevention of pest infestations. The frequency of inspections depends on the severity of previous infestations and the type of business or property. A licensed pest control professional can recommend an appropriate inspection schedule.
Question 5: What are the signs of a pest infestation?
Common signs of a pest infestation include droppings, gnaw marks, unusual noises, and the presence of pests themselves. Early detection is key to effective control and prevention of further damage.

Tips for Effective Pest Control in Plant City
Implementing effective pest control measures in Plant City requires a combination of preventative actions and targeted treatments. Here are some essential tips to help manage and control pests in your home or business:
Tip 1: Practice Regular Cleaning and SanitationMaintaining a clean and clutter-free environment is crucial in deterring pests. Regularly vacuum, sweep, and mop floors to remove food debris and potential nesting spots. Store food in sealed containers and dispose of garbage promptly to eliminate attractants for pests.Tip 2: Seal Entry PointsInspect your property for potential entry points where pests can access your home or business. Seal any cracks, gaps, or holes around windows, doors, pipes, and vents using caulk or weatherstripping. This simple measure can significantly reduce the risk of pest infestations.Tip 3: Address Moisture IssuesMoisture attracts many pests, including cockroaches, silverfish, and mosquitoes. Fix leaky faucets, repair damaged roofs, and eliminate standing water sources to reduce moisture levels and make your property less appealing to pests.Tip 4: Store Food ProperlyStore food items in airtight containers or the refrigerator to prevent attracting pests. Keep pet food in sealed containers and avoid leaving food or water bowls out overnight.Tip 5: Use Non-Toxic Pest Control MethodsWhenever possible, opt for non-toxic pest control methods to minimize the use of harsh chemicals. Utilize traps, baits, or natural repellents such as peppermint oil or vinegar to control pests without harming your family, pets, or the environment.Tip 6: Regularly Inspect Your PropertyConduct regular inspections of your property, both indoors and outdoors, to identify any signs of pest activity. Check for droppings, gnaw marks, or unusual noises that may indicate a pest infestation. Early detection allows for prompt treatment and prevents more significant problems.Tip 7: Hire a Professional Pest Control CompanyFor effective and long-term pest control, consider hiring a licensed pest control company. Professionals have the expertise, equipment, and experience to identify and eliminate pests, preventing future infestations.
